Student Leadership:

Students as initiators, organizers, partners, researchers, developers, and decision-makers in the context of school and district improvement.

Families as Partners Manual

Families as Partners (FAP) is an Austin ISD initiative funded by the W.K. Kellogg Foundation with the goal of creating sustainable and effective school-family partnerships for academic success. The initiative is grounded in the principle that authentic engagement flourishes when families and faculty build trusting relationships and see each other as equal partners.
